AAP MP Malvinder Singh Kang Pushes for Direct International Flights from Mohali Airport

Chandigarh: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) Member of Parliament Malvinder Singh Kang has called for the introduction of direct international flights from Shaheed Bhagat Singh International Airport in Mohali. During a meeting with Union Civil Aviation Minister Ram Mohan Naidu, Kang emphasized the importance of this initiative and shared the details of the discussion on social media.

In a post on X, Kang stated, “Yesterday, I had the opportunity to meet Hon’ble Civil Aviation Minister Ram Mohan Naidu Ji to strongly advocate for direct international flights from Mohali.” He mentioned that the airport, which is named after a national hero, has the potential to become a key international gateway for the northern part of India.

Kang specifically asked for flights to major cities in Europe, the United Kingdom, the United States, and Canada, as these are locations where a significant portion of the Punjabi community lives abroad.

He pointed out that this development would be beneficial for travelers and also help reduce the overcrowding at Delhi airport.

He further said, “It is time to alleviate the pressure on Delhi airport and establish Chandigarh as a leading international aviation center.
I urge the Union Government to meet this long-awaited demand of Punjabis around the world.”

This appeal has brought attention to the increasing need for better air connections in the region, which could greatly enhance trade, tourism, and travel convenience for a large number of people.
